Federal Technology Strategies for Energy Efficiency, 2010-2015 (Jun 2010)
INPUT's report, Federal Technology Strategies for Energy Efficiency, examines the federal government’s information technology-related approaches for reducing energy consumption, such as the cloud computing, data center consolidation, virtualization, building technologies (primarily building management systems) and its promotion and connection to the smart grid.
Description
INPUT’s report, Federal Technology Strategies for Energy Efficiency, explores the legislative and budget considerations driving energy policy, mandates, and goals from the current and previous administration. It discusses the strategies and actions used to reduce the federal government’s energy consumption and carbon footprint.
